x whatever on the "you need nothing but a working car". Bring a stock, well maintained street car to an HPDC and start from there.

If you're buying new brake pads, get a decent set of high performance street pads like Hawk HPS instead of $20 Mintex. Change the brake fluid with something decent like ATE 200 instead of the latest Advance Auto Parts brand fluid, and you'll be set for several DEs. These are good street car upgrades so if you decide the track isn't for you you haven't wasted any money. If you do decide that you like the track thing, you'll burn through the pads faster than you'll be ready to step up to the next level anyway, so no worry about wasting money there either.
